Funo: 10 years of setting the course for FIBRAs in Mexico

  • In March 2011, FUNO, Mexico's first and largest real estate investment trust, began its operations. 
  • It has grown from an initial portfolio of 13 properties to a total of 661, generating value for investors. Its focus on real estate has created new financing opportunities in the sector.

On March 18, 2011, FUNO, Mexico's first and largest real estate investment trust, commenced its operations in the country. With a mission to generate sustainable value for investors through the operation, acquisition, sale, and development of commercial properties, FUNO played a pivotal role in putting the Mexican real estate market on the global map.  

Despite a complex global economic landscape, FUNO became a new asset class for institutional and heritage investors, offering fresh financing opportunities for the sector in its ten-year existence. FUNO's success can be attributed to its profound knowledge and focus on real estate, which guided its decision-making process.  

Starting with an initial portfolio of 13 properties, FUNO has achieved substantial growth and now boasts a diverse portfolio of 661 properties in the commercial, office, industrial, and other segments. Together, these properties cover an extensive area of over 10.8 million square meters.
